Default 65 Buick Riviera Freshen Up (Update)

Here is the 65 Riviera I have been working on over the last several weeks.. It is almost completed, but I am waiting on a few trim pieces and clips. It was built to be a driver, so it is just a freshen up with a few accessories and updates added.

This is how I bought it a bit ago.. It was a decent car, but had some body and trim issues.. I bought this car in Oklahoma City, and drove it home.






This is where it was after it returned from the bodyshop. 2009 Porsche Titanium Silver with a used set of wheels I purchased from a member of Pro-Touring

Here it is now.. I am waiting on a few trim clips so I can get the stainless mouldings on the side, and some window trim I bought off ebay.. Parts for these cars are not reproduced, so they are very hard to find and expensive.. 1600 dollar for usable bumpers OUCH. The exhaust is not going to remain in where it is, we had to remover the tail pipes due to the lowering.

At this point I am not sure what I want to do with it, I really like the car and how it came out.. I bought it several weeks ago, along with a few other cars to rescue from rotting away. They were purchased very reasonably, so the plan was to get them back to driver condition and sell them on EBAY. I bought the 65 Riviera, a 1971 Pontiac Firebird (Bruised Ego), and a 1959 MGA Coupe (Will be performing a Resto Mod driver, with a fuel injected Nissan 4cyl/5-speed). I have been working and on these cars over the last several weeks, and it is nice to see them come together.

The Plan was to freshen them up and sell them, while I am at various waiting periods on my Volvo P1800 Project (Changeling). Hopefully I will make a bit of money on these projects to add to the Volvo fund...LOL
